OpenCode: An Open-Source, Model-Agnostic Alternative to Claude Code

OpenCode: An Open-Source, Model-Agnostic Alternative to Claude Code

Original: OpenCode: The Open Source Coding Agent That Doesn't Lock You In 🔓

Short summary

OpenCode is an open-source, model-agnostic AI coding agent built in Go by the SST team, supporting 75+ LLM providers including local models via Ollama. It surpassed Claude Code on GitHub stars (160K+ vs 122K+) and offers flexible pricing: bring-your-own-key, a pay-as-you-go gateway, or a $10/month plan with open-model access. A January 2026 Anthropic OAuth policy change blocked third-party Claude.ai authentication, making OpenCode's open philosophy its defining feature rather than just a cost advantage.
